Transaction 63b89ce36374f268657b54a9a9030f6c2231b6145b1dcde56542ec1052c709dc
1 Input
1 Output
-
63b89ce36374f268657b54a9a9030f6c2231b6145b1dcde56542ec1052c709dc:0
- value
- 128741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 270ea6abf13a094640fba4e611c08e631239cc9a OP_EQUAL
- address
- 35FXpzsviK6vUARAqf9CizWnQmKgwZdooL